Singapore startup to launch insect-based pet foods in Australia
Insect farming technology company FeedWerkz is extending its portfolio by launching insect-based pet foods under the brand Conscious Creatures (CC).
Aimed at providing palatable, nutritious and sustainable dog treats to environmentally conscious pet owners, the products are made from sustainably farmed insects, the recipes created with expert pet nutritionists.
The brand will hit the shelves in Australia and Singapore in March and will be sold in multiple other markets by next year.
